Greek Meaning of newfoundland and labrador

Νέα Γη και Λαμπραντόρ

Other Greek words related to Νέα Γη και Λαμπραντόρ

No Synonyms and anytonyms found

Definitions and Meaning of newfoundland and labrador in English

Wordnet

newfoundland and labrador (n)

a Canadian province on the island of Newfoundland and on the mainland along the coast of the Labrador Sea; became Canada's 10th province in 1949

FAQs About the word newfoundland and labrador

Νέα Γη και Λαμπραντόρ

a Canadian province on the island of Newfoundland and on the mainland along the coast of the Labrador Sea; became Canada's 10th province in 1949

No synonyms found.

No antonyms found.

newfoundland => Νέα Γη, newfound => νεοανακαλυφθείσα, newfashioned => Νέας μόδας, newfangly => Νέος τρόπος, newfanglist => νέος,